What is the Student Information Form?
The Student Information Form serves a critical purpose at Maricopa Community Colleges, acting as a college enrollment form designed specifically for Arizona students. This form collects essential personal, demographic, and educational data, ensuring that institutions have the necessary information to process applications effectively.
By gathering details such as legal names, dates of birth, social security numbers, and residency status, the form not only facilitates enrollment but also supports various administrative processes that rely on accurate data.

Who is eligible to fill out the Student Information Form?
The form is intended for prospective students applying to Maricopa Community Colleges. Eligibility typically includes high school graduates, current students, or returning adults looking to enroll.
What is the deadline for submitting the Student Information Form?
Deadlines for submission may vary based on the semester or program. It's important to check the Maricopa Community Colleges website for specific enrollment deadlines related to your desired start date.
How can I submit the Student Information Form?
You can submit the completed form via pdfFiller by following the on-screen instructions to either download it and send it to the admissions office or use e-signature features, if available.
What supporting documents are needed with this form?
Typically, you may need to provide documents such as your high school diploma or transcripts, proof of residency, and, if applicable, financial aid information alongside the Student Information Form.
What common mistakes should I avoid when filling out the form?
Ensure all information is accurate and complete. Common mistakes include leaving required fields blank, providing incorrect social security numbers, or failing to sign the document.
How long does it take to process the Student Information Form?
Processing times can vary, but generally, anticipate a few weeks for the admissions office to review and notify you about your enrollment status after submission.
Are there any fees associated with submitting the Student Information Form?
There are typically no fees for submitting the Student Information Form itself. However, review any potential fees for application processing or enrollment at Maricopa Community Colleges.
